And since I'm addressing newcomers, I might as well use this opportunity to draw attention to one of this site's features: the community wishlist. This is where you vote for games you would like to see released at GOG.com, or site features you would like the GOG team to implement. While this doesn't necessarily determine the order in which games get released (GOG still has to secure the rights, after all), it does presumably give GOG some ammunition when trying to persuade publishers to release their games here ("Look at how many people have requested it!").
